Instructions

  1. Brew the hojicha tea
    Bring 1 cup of water to a boil in a small saucepan. Remove from heat and add the hojicha tea leaves or tea bags. Allow to steep for 3-5 minutes, then strain out the leaves or remove the tea bags. The tea should be a rich amber-brown color.
  2. Heat the milk
    In the same saucepan, add the milk and heat over medium-low heat until it begins to steam but not boil. Stir occasionally to prevent scorching.
  3. Combine and sweeten
    Pour the steeped hojicha tea back into the saucepan with the milk. Add honey or maple syrup, vanilla extract (if using), and a pinch of salt. Whisk until well combined and heated through.
  4. Froth if desired
    For a frothy latte, use a milk frother, immersion blender, or vigorously whisk the mixture until light and foamy. Alternatively, you can transfer the mixture to a blender and blend on medium speed for 20-30 seconds until frothy.
  5. Serve and garnish
    Pour the hot hojicha latte into two mugs. Top with whipped cream if desired and sprinkle with a small amount of ground cinnamon for garnish. Serve immediately while hot.
